Output e583190df29caf7789b6279d5651d695495a9f9e1e71fee2e1b0986490230342:1

value
182326
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67f3ffddc7acef754ee53ad85b7c681a72171878 OP_EQUAL
address
3BAfpgac9cA2zPFLcVSA7ZtpMCq7v3NrUX
transaction
e583190df29caf7789b6279d5651d695495a9f9e1e71fee2e1b0986490230342
spent
true